It’s “Opre Roma!” month in the Council of Europe @coe , and we’re posting 1⃣ #resource a day to help you teach the #history of #Roma and #Travellers ! 👆 First, let’s have a look at how Roma and Travellers have been represented in history textbooks and curricula, with this publication: “The representation of Roma in European Curricula and Textbooks” This analytical report by @coe, @romaeducation and @GeorgEckert was issued in 2⃣0⃣2⃣0⃣ and gives a comprehensive overview on the portrayal of Roma in European curricula and textbooks. The curriculum research focuses on history, civics and geography, whilst the textbook analysis comprises both a quantitative analysis showing the frequency of references to Roma, as well as a qualitative overview in terms of history, demographics, culture and contribution to society amongst others. Conclusions and recommendations are formulated at the end of the document. Full read and download in the link in comments. #HistoryAtHeart
